Wednesday was one of the deadliest days in American history, topping D-Day, 9/11

Just when the U.S. appears on the verge of rolling out a COVID-19 vaccine, the numbers have become gloomier than ever: Over 3,000 American deaths in a single day, more than on D-Day or 9/11. One million new cases in the span of five days. More than 106,000 people in the hospital.

Calls for mental health help up 128% in Milwaukee County

When comparing November 2020 to November 2019, psychological 911 calls are up 128% in Milwaukee County.
